Description
At the center of this composition stands a solemnly robed bishop or saint figure in dark robes with gold vestment trim, rendered in rich jewel-toned lithography characteristic of Art Nouveau design. The figure holds a bishop's crozier (pastoral staff with a curved cross top) in his left hand and wears a tall ceremonial mitre, suggesting ecclesiastical authority and spiritual devotion. Surrounding this central presence is a stained glass window aesthetic with organic, flowing architectural framing—symmetrical quatrefoil panels in deep greens and teals create an ornamental border, while pink and salmon-colored panels alternate alongside. A shamrock is visible at the top of the arch. Small figures or creatures appear at the saint's feet, completing a striking religious composition that balances ornamental elegance with solemn reverence.

Printing Notes
Hand-colored lithographic print with careful registration of color blocks. Evidence of gold leaf or metallic ink application on vestments and decorative elements.
